Output 3598f62548e518b440937a0e9df08b8ebabd27469c963a2fec18395cad84808f:1

value
16616998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 620da2db6f2f9d544c3f49ec56c9607c009d1962 OP_EQUAL
address
3AdUUoN7nr5rht3vJ3SGsSdceW87kA3HqG
transaction
3598f62548e518b440937a0e9df08b8ebabd27469c963a2fec18395cad84808f
spent
true